[~ashutoshc] I discussed this with [~jcamachorodriguez] today and it looks like
Hive does group by before doing left semi join anyway. e.g. {noformat} select a
from t1 left semi join t2 on t1.a=t2.b {noformat} will generate GBY on t2.b
before doing Left Semi Join.
Is there any improvement which physical Left Semi Join operator has in this
case ?
